Story

I am running the London Marathon to raise funds for the National Deaf Children's Society. My youngest son Reuben was born with bilateral profound deafness and thanks to charities like NDCS, children who are deaf or hard of hearing are supported in their journey. 

It’s a great cause and your donation can make the difference to children like Reuben. 

Thanks for any support you can give and for motivating me to beat my first marathon time of 3hrs 42mins back in 2016.

About The National Deaf Children's Society

We are the National Deaf Children’s Society, the leading charity for deaf children. We give expert support on childhood deafness, raise awareness and campaign for deaf children’s rights, so they have the same opportunities as everyone else
